Hyderabad: Andhra Pradesh Chief Minister N Kiran Kumar Reddy and Leader of Opposition of the Andhra Pradesh assembly N Chandrababu Naidu today hailed the successful launch of PSLV-C20 from the Satish Dhawan Space Centre (SHAR) at Sriharikota.

Indian Space Research Organisation (ISRO) scientists have done India proud yet again and placed the country among leading space powers of the world, they said in separate statements.

The AP Chief Minister, who witnessed the mission along with President Pranab Mukherjee at SHAR, congratulated ISRO Chairman Radhakrishnan and his team of scientists over the launch.

Chandrababu said the SARAL satellite that ISRO put into space would help forecast of climatic changes better and give a thrust to agricultural research activities.

"All this will benefit farmers and rural communities immensely by delivering to them the fruits of science and technological development," he said.
